Summary: “The Los Angeles Makery invites you to submit art inspired by play and childhood wonder for our multi-gallery exhibition!”
Deadline: 1/15/25
Location: LAM Gallery at the Los Angeles Makery
Exhibition Dates: 2/1/25 - 2/28/25
Mediums: All
Entry Fee: $20 for up to three pieces of art
Summary: “This is a California Creative Arts hosted show. Exhibit coincides with the production of “Lyle, Lyle, Crocodile: The Musical”. This is an open theme show.”
Deadline: 1/26/25
Location: The Colony Theatre, Burbank
Exhibition Dates: 2/4/25 - 3/23/25
Mediums: All art must be wired to hang
Entry Fee: Members: No fee, Non-members: $40 participation fee, $25 hanging fee for up to two pieces
Summary: “Exhibition jurors, Holly Brackmann, Luisa Gil Fandino, and Paula Kovarik will select innovative textile art that explores form and technique of 2D artworks, 2D art quilts, and 3D wall hanging and free-standing work that highlight fiber.”
Deadline: 2/7/25
Location: Visions Museum of Textile Art, San Diego
Exhibition Date: 10/17/25 - 1/31/26
Mediums: Textile art
Entry Fee: $40 for all VMOTA members and $50 for non-members
Summary: “The Arroyo Arts Collective invites artists to reflect on Resilience—the art of adapting in the face of adversity. Making art is a powerful expression of resilience in action.The challenges we face in our creative work offer opportunities for growth, both as artists and individuals.”
Deadline: 3/1/25
Location: The Makery, Los Angeles
Exhibition Dates: 4/4/25 - 4/27/25
Mediums: 2D (painting, drawing, mixed media, photography, and digital art), 3D (sculpture, fiber art, ceramics, and metals), and proposals for installation pieces
Entry Fee: “All entrants must be current members of the Arroyo Arts Collective to submit work. To become a member visit www.arroyoartscollective.org, click on the JOIN link, and use PayPal. Or, provide your name, address, email, and phone number, and a check for $25 and mail to The Arroyo Arts Collective, PO Box 50835, York Station, Highland Park CA 90050. Membership dues support this and future programming.”
Summary: “Create new art through transformation. Try using discarded items, revisit neglected canvases, add things to change old works or transmute it with new mediums. You may submit three pieces of art to this themed art exhibition if you’re a San Diego resident or a member of the EAP, art must be your original work.”
Deadline: 3/15/25
Location: Escondido Arts Partnership
Exhibition Dates: 4/12/25 - 5/2/25
Mediums: All
Entry Fee: Members: $20 for one, additional $5 for each piece, Public: $30 for one, additional $5 for each piece
